Forge de Laguiole 7 cm Snakewood

With its tiny blade, this Laguiole gentleman's knife, also called a penknife, can easily be placed in a purse or small pocket. Penknives are best suited for small tasks such as cutting string, opening packages, removing staples and other small daily jobs. 

Blade: 2.2/8" / 5.80 cm long - 2 mm thick made of Stainless Steel.
Handle7 cm (2.75") Snakewood aka Amourette is a gorgeous wood that originates mostly from Brazil's Suriname valley. The part sold as snakewood is really the heartwood of the much larger tree. This wood is usually felled with axes and carried on the backs of natives over streams and through jungle areas.Each tree felled is monitored, the Brazilian government has developed a strict permit process to control harvesting. The name was inspired by the snakeskin-like markings that decorate this exotic wood. Initially deep red in color, snakewood changes color upon being exposed to air, making the wood eventually turn reddish-brown, as you see it today.
Plates & bolster: 1.2 mm thick brass plates and 4 mm thick solid brass bolsters.
Weight: Approx. 20 grams (0.7 oz.)

As with all Forge de Laguiole knives, this gentleman's knife is entirely hand-made in the village of Laguiole and features a forged T12 steel blade. Forge de Laguiole knives are by far the highest quality offered in the market today. Additionally, each tiny masterpiece is entirely handmade by the same craftsman to ensure pride in the completed piece.

Fact! Forge de Laguiole is located in the village of Laguiole and has around on hundred employees; it is the most renowned Laguiole knife manufacturer in France.
